📄 zuizhongbp.m
字号:
p=[0.045036 0.108780 0.128584 0.009097 0.000000;
0.119754 0.646052 0.279757 0.176645 0.030556;
0.017400 0.009939 0.005213 0.023694 0.727778;
0.148414 0.657096 0.384014 0.182991 0.000000;
0.035824 0.267808 0.693310 0.025809 0.005556;
0.078813 0.828272 0.357950 0.582822 1.000000;
0.031218 0.020431 0.008688 0.029194 0.944444;
0.058342 1.000000 1.000000 1.000000 0.111111;
0.631525 0.309221 0.184188 0.053945 0.694444;
0.662231 0.276091 0.288445 0.041252 0.127778;
0.160696 0.701270 0.279757 0.202031 0.000000;
0.006141 0.018222 0.065161 0.007193 0.010000;
1.000000 0.386527 0.496959 0.024328 0.022222;
0.000000 0.675870 0.707211 0.818913 0.150000;
0.018731 0.036996 0.004334 0.002962 0.000000]';
t=[1 0 0 0 0 ;
0 0 0 0 1 ;
0 0 1 0 0 ;
0 0 0 1 0;
0 0 0 1 0;
0 0 0 0 1;
0 0 1 0 0;
0 0 0 0 1;
0 0 1 0 0;
0 1 0 0 0;
0 0 0 1 0;
1 0 0 0 0;
0 1 0 0 0;
0 0 0 0 1;
0 0 0 1 0]';
[w1,b1,w2,b2]=initff(p,13,'logsig',t,'purelin');
df=10; %设定(程序在循环内的)显示间隔次数
me=500; %设定最大循环次数
eg=0.001; %目标误差平方和
lr=0.03; %学习速率
tp=[df me eg lr];
[w1,b1,w2,b2,ep,tr]=trainlm(w1,b1,'logsig',w2,b2,'purelin',p,t,tp);
pause %按任意键,检测网络性能,m和b分别表示最优回归直线的斜率和y轴截距,r表示网络输出与目标输出的相关系数
clc
P=[0.01392 0.0254 0.003475 0.002327 0]';
a=simuff(P,w1,b1,'logsig',w2,b2,'purelin')
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-